County Road B between Snelling and Lexington avenues in Roseville will be reconstructed in 2024.

The project will include installing new pavement, updating existing ADA accessible pedestrian ramps, and replacing the traffic signals at the intersections with State Farm Road, Hamline Avenue and Lexington Avenue.

This project will be constructed alongside the City of Roseville’s water utility improvements project. During construction, work will be phased in order to keep portions of the road and access to businesses open.

Selected Contractor: Valley Paving Inc.

Goals

  • Improve condition of pavement and medians.
  • Improve pedestrian safety by upgrading the existing sidewalk to meet current ADA guidelines.
  • Improve condition of traffic signals at State Farm Road, Hamline Avenue and Lexington Avenue.
